
Visitors to the site, which offers a 30-day catch-up service of TV shows including Britannia High, viewed over 12.5m videos in October - a 550 per cent year on year increase. The rise represents a doubling of visitor numbers since ITV.com was relaunched last year.
Traffic to the Coronation Street section has increased by 115 per cent since September to 664,000 unique users and 2.6 million videos were viewed in October.
ITV Consumer managing director Jeff Henry said the site had around four million unique users when it relaunched last year, and had aimed to hit seven million by the end of 2008.
He attributed the increase in visitors to the ubiquity of broadband. ITV Local viewer numbers are also up 164 per cent since last year to 1.1m visitors.
Hitwise ranks the site number one for in the news and media - community directories and guides category.
Despite increasing viewer figures, ITV announced in August that it was pushing back its targets for achieving £150m in online revenues by two years to 2012.
